当前位置:首页 > 科技 > 正文

集成开发环境(IDE)与智能家电:共筑未来科技生活

  • 科技
  • 2025-08-02 08:05:47
  • 7304
摘要: # 一、集成开发环境(IDE)1. 定义与功能集成开发环境(Integrated Development Environment, IDE),是指一种包含了多种工具和资源的软件应用,旨在支持软件开发者高效地编写代码。它集成了源代码编辑器、编译器、调试器等多...

# 一、集成开发环境(IDE)

1. 定义与功能

集成开发环境(Integrated Development Environment, IDE),是指一种包含了多种工具和资源的软件应用,旨在支持软件开发者高效地编写代码。它集成了源代码编辑器、编译器、调试器等多种组件,提供了一个集中操作的平台。IDE的核心功能包括但不限于语法高亮显示、自动完成功能、错误提示与定位、版本控制集成以及项目管理等。

2. 优势

IDE为开发者提供了便捷和高效的开发体验。首先,它能够帮助开发者快速构建代码,并且减少编写过程中的错误。其次,支持多种编程语言的环境使得用户可以在一个平台内完成多种项目的开发需求;再者,强大的调试功能和实时反馈机制有助于提高软件的质量。最后,IDE通常会内置各种插件或扩展,以满足不同开发者的个性化需求。

3. 应用范围

从网页应用到桌面应用程序、从移动应用到游戏开发、从人工智能模型训练到大数据分析,IDE在几乎所有的软件开发领域都有着广泛的应用。同时,不同类型的IDE还会针对不同的开发场景进行优化设计,在特定行业或框架中更受欢迎。以Python为例,PyCharm IDE便因其强大的代码分析功能以及对科学计算和机器学习的支持而受到数据科学家们的青睐。

4. 未来趋势

随着云计算、物联网技术的发展及微服务架构的流行化,未来的IDE将更加注重云原生开发支持、跨平台协作能力以及自动化测试与部署。同时,可预见的是,人工智能算法的应用将进一步提升IDE的功能性和智能化水平,通过机器学习和自然语言处理技术,开发者能够获得更好的代码分析建议、优化指导等帮助。

# 二、智能家电

集成开发环境(IDE)与智能家电:共筑未来科技生活

1. 定义与特点

集成开发环境(IDE)与智能家电:共筑未来科技生活

智能家电是指利用先进的信息技术手段,将传统家用电器与互联网、物联网相结合,实现人机交互以及远程控制等功能。这类设备通常具备一定的自主学习能力,并可与其他智能家居系统进行数据交换和协作工作,以提升用户的生活质量及便捷程度。例如,智能冰箱不仅能够显示食品储存情况并提供菜单建议,还能接收订单信息并通过第三方服务自动补货;而智能照明系统则允许家庭成员根据个人喜好定制场景模式。

2. 发展历程

早在20世纪90年代初,随着信息技术的迅猛发展及市场需求的增长,智能家电逐渐崭露头角。随后经历了多年的技术积累与市场培育,在近年来得到了迅猛的发展,并逐步向更广泛的家庭普及开来。其中,智能家居的概念自21世纪初提出后迅速升温,而智能手机、云计算等技术的进步则为其提供了更为坚实的基础支撑。

3. 应用场景

集成开发环境(IDE)与智能家电:共筑未来科技生活

智能家电可以应用于家庭生活的各个角落。如空气净化器能够实时监测室内空气质量并调整运行状态;智能锁不仅提升了安全性还方便了访客管理;洗衣机可预设洗涤程序并通过手机APP远程启动。此外,一些高端产品还引入了面部识别、语音助手等高级功能,进一步增强了用户的使用体验。

4. 未来趋势

随着物联网技术的日益成熟以及人工智能算法的进步,未来的智能家电将呈现出更加多样化和个性化的特点。例如,可以实现家庭成员健康数据共享与监控;通过虚拟现实或增强现实技术为用户提供沉浸式的娱乐内容;甚至能够根据用户生活习惯自动优化家居环境设置等。

集成开发环境(IDE)与智能家电:共筑未来科技生活

# 三、集成开发环境(IDE)与智能家电的结合

1. 技术融合

集成开发环境(IDE)与智能家电:共筑未来科技生活

在技术层面上,两者都依赖于先进的信息技术。以软件开发为例,开发者需要借助IDE来完成代码编写和调试工作;而在智能家居领域,则涉及到各种传感器、控制器以及通信协议等硬件设备的应用。因此,当将IDE与智能家电系统相结合时,可以实现更加高效且便捷的开发流程。

2. 应用场景

设想这样一个场景:通过IDE编写一个应用程序,该程序能够控制家中的所有智能电器并根据用户习惯自动调整运行状态。比如,在早晨起床前发送唤醒信息给智能灯泡使其渐变点亮;晚上回家时则立即开启空调设置为适宜温度;同时还能监控冰箱内的食品保质期并通过手机提醒主人及时处理过期物品等。

3. 优势

结合使用IDE和智能家电可以为用户带来多方面的益处。首先,它简化了整个开发过程并提高了工作效率。以往需要手动配置各项参数及测试代码是否正确执行,在此框架下则只需专注于实现功能逻辑;其次,统一的平台使得跨设备集成变得更加容易,能够快速响应市场变化与客户需求;最后,通过云服务的支持还可以实现多用户之间的协同工作以及数据共享。

集成开发环境(IDE)与智能家电:共筑未来科技生活

集成开发环境(IDE)与智能家电:共筑未来科技生活

4. 未来展望

随着技术不断进步及应用范围持续扩大,IDE与智能家电之间的互动将会变得更加紧密。一方面,未来的IDE将更加注重跨平台兼容性和云端协作能力,这将有助于开发出更符合实际需求的智能家居解决方案;另一方面,随着5G等新一代通信技术的发展以及AI算法的进步,我们有理由相信两者之间存在着巨大的合作潜力和创新空间。

# 四、总结

综上所述,集成开发环境(IDE)与智能家电各自具备独特的功能优势,并且在技术层面有着高度契合性。当它们相结合时不仅可以为开发者提供更加便捷高效的工具平台,同时也能显著提升用户的生活质量和便利程度。未来随着科技的进一步发展,我们期待看到更多创新性的应用案例以及更加强大的生态系统构建起来。

通过本文介绍可以看出,尽管IDE和智能家电看似不相关,但在实际应用场景中二者却有着千丝万缕的联系。而正是这种跨领域的融合与创新,才使得我们的生活变得更加智能化、便捷化。

集成开发环境(IDE)与智能家电:共筑未来科技生活